Tales from the Deep: Eve is a compelling visual novel that delves into the gritty life of Eve, a young woman battling addiction, poverty, and the consequences of a turbulent past. This game captivates players with its dark narrative and animated scenes, offering a unique blend of storytelling and interactive gameplay. Unpacking the Story and Themes of Tales from the Deep: Eve
Who is Eve? A Character Study
Picture this: you’re scrolling through visual novels, craving something raw and real. Then you meet Eve—a teenage mom drowning in grief, addiction, and desperation. 😔 Who is Eve in Tales from the Deep? She’s not your typical heroine. Her Eve character background reveals a shattered past: orphaned young, forced into survival mode, and left reeling after her baby’s tragic death. That loss spirals her into substance abuse, making her a prisoner of her own pain. 💔
I’ll never forget the scene where she pawns her daughter’s last onesie for a fix. Your stomach drops. Why? Because Eve feels terrifyingly human. Her flaws aren’t glamorized—they’re laid bare. As players, we witness her rock bottom: stealing, lying, and pushing away everyone left. Yet… there’s a flicker of resilience. Maybe it’s in how she hesitates before using, or how she stares at old photos. That duality? Chef’s kiss. 👌

Core Themes: Addiction, Poverty, and Redemption
Let’s get real: Tales from the Deep: Eve doesn’t sugarcoat life’s ugliest battles. The visual novel addiction theme hits like a gut punch. Eve’s struggle isn’t a “just say no” lecture—it’s a visceral cycle of craving, shame, and temporary escape. One choice had me sweating: Do you help her steal meds from a hospice? 😰 There’s no “good” option—just survival.
Then there’s poverty in Tales from the Deep. It’s not just “Eve’s broke.” It’s moldy apartments, empty fridges, and the soul-crushing math of “Do I buy insulin or ramen?” 🥫 This game shows how poverty traps you. Remember that job interview Eve bombs because she’s withdrawing? Yeah. It’s systemic, brutal, and brilliantly woven into every dialogue tree.
But here’s the golden thread: redemption story games rarely feel this earned. Eve’s turnaround isn’t overnight. It’s messy relapses, therapy sessions that go sideways, and tiny wins—like planting succulents on her windowsill. 🌱 That’s the magic. Redemption isn’t a destination; it’s showing up daily, even when you’re covered in mud.
Theme | How It Shapes Gameplay | Player Impact |
---|---|---|
Addiction | Urgency mechanics: Timed choices during cravings | Creates visceral anxiety; no “pause button” for relapse |
Poverty | Resource management: Budgeting food vs. meds | Forces morally gray decisions; empathy fatigue |
Redemption | Relationship meters: Rebuilding trust slowly | Rewards patience; small choices have ripple effects |
